QMobile

QMobile (Urdu:کیو موبائل) is a Pakistani consumer electronics marketing company which markets smartphones in Pakistan.[2] It is the largest smartphone marketing brand in Pakistan with an estimate of one million mobile phones sold monthly.[3][4] QMobile is not a manufacturer; phones are imported from vendors in China and sold under its own brand.[5]

QMobile was launched in 2009. Being the first local mobile phone company to enter a saturated market, it has penetrated quite deeply. QMobiles are popularly known for their low- and mid-ranged smart and mobile phones.[6][7]

QMobile’s range of devices includes some tablets and dozens of phones including touchscreen, QWERTY, and WiFi, all running Android OS. A windows phone named QMobile W1 was also launched in 2015. QMobile launched the first Android One smartphone in Pakistan.[8][9][10]

Branding

QMobile appointed Ertugrul Ghazi famed Esra Bilgic as its Brand Ambassador for their View Max series.[11][12]
